I HAVE A FLASH VOICEMAIL. THE CUSTOMER HAS THREE RECEPTION PHONES AND THEY ARE THE ONLY PLACE THAT THE PHONE RINGS TO START, THEN IT ROLLS TO PHONES AS A BACK UP. THE FRONT THREE EXTS DON'T HAVE VOICEMAIL, BUT THE PHONES THEY ROLL TO DO AND THE CALL GOES TO THE VARIOUS PEOPLE VOICEMAIL ON MAIN LINE CALLS. I FEEL KIND OF DUMB, BUT IS THERE A WAY TO PREVENT THIS?

If the system has hunt groups. Create on for the main operator phones and have it overflow to th second hunt group of the backup phones.

If not, turn of the RNA forwarding to voicemail of the backup phones.
